Sapphire Coast (Sunday) - Transferred To Queanbeyan

Racing NSW Stewards have inspected the Sapphire Coast track and deemed it unsuitable for racing following 50mls of rainfall over the past seven days and a further forecast of 40mls of rain over the weekend.

As a result the race meeting scheduled for Sapphire Coast on Sunday (12th May) has been transferred to Queanbeyan Racecourse.

The Queanbeyan track is currently rated a Soft 5 with the rail out 3m from the 900m to the 275m and TRUE the remainder.
